The anti-corrosion coating on the concrete surface has attracted more and more attention, but since the concrete is a non-metallic substrate, the thickness measuring instruments of the magnetic method and the eddy current method are not suitable for measuring the thickness of the protective coating film on the concrete surface. There are measuring instruments specially used for the thickness of protective coatings on concrete surfaces abroad, but the price is relatively expensive (the price is about 200,000 yuan per set).
In addition, there is also a destructive test method standard for coating film thickness on non-metallic surfaces in the American ASTM standard, namely: ASIM D4138-94 (revised in 2001) "Using destructive means to measure dry film thickness of protective anti-corrosion coating Standard Method for the measurement of the dry film thickness of an anti-corrosion coating by microscopic techniques and the observation of cut surfaces at precise angles on the coating film. The dry film thickness is measured by observing the angle cut line on the coating film through a microscope with a scale scale. Cuts are made on the anti-corrosion layer using different cutting instruments. American instrument manufacturers have produced this kind of test instrument according to the method standard. Recently, this kind of product has been sold in my country's domestic market, and Germany also has this kind of test product. The testing instrument can also be equipped with a special additional adhesion tool head, which can be used for scratch test, and the additional hardness tool head can be used for indentation hardness measurement. The picture below is a photo of this Thickness Gauge, which can be used to measure the thickness of the anti-corrosion layer on the surface of mixed soil, which belongs to a destructive testing method. At the same time, different knives can be configured to measure the hardness and adhesion of the film.
